Home
last modified time | relevance | path

Searched refs:bytes_per_element (Results 1 – 8 of 8) sorted by relevance

/Linux-v5.4/drivers/gpu/drm/amd/display/dc/dcn20/
Ddcn20_hubbub.c58 unsigned int bytes_per_element, in hubbub2_dcc_support_swizzle() argument
91 if (bytes_per_element == 1) { in hubbub2_dcc_support_swizzle()
96 if (bytes_per_element == 2) { in hubbub2_dcc_support_swizzle()
101 if (bytes_per_element == 4) { in hubbub2_dcc_support_swizzle()
106 if (bytes_per_element == 8) { in hubbub2_dcc_support_swizzle()
113 if (bytes_per_element == 2) { in hubbub2_dcc_support_swizzle()
118 if (bytes_per_element == 4) { in hubbub2_dcc_support_swizzle()
123 if (bytes_per_element == 8) { in hubbub2_dcc_support_swizzle()
129 if (display_swizzle && bytes_per_element == 8) { in hubbub2_dcc_support_swizzle()
140 unsigned int *bytes_per_element) in hubbub2_dcc_support_pixel_format() argument
[all …]
Ddcn20_hubbub.h94 unsigned int bytes_per_element,
100 unsigned int *bytes_per_element);
/Linux-v5.4/drivers/gpu/drm/amd/display/dc/dcn10/
Ddcn10_hubbub.c725 unsigned int bytes_per_element, in hubbub1_dcc_support_swizzle() argument
753 if (bytes_per_element == 1 && standard_swizzle) { in hubbub1_dcc_support_swizzle()
758 if (bytes_per_element == 2 && standard_swizzle) { in hubbub1_dcc_support_swizzle()
763 if (bytes_per_element == 4 && standard_swizzle) { in hubbub1_dcc_support_swizzle()
768 if (bytes_per_element == 8 && standard_swizzle) { in hubbub1_dcc_support_swizzle()
773 if (bytes_per_element == 8 && display_swizzle) { in hubbub1_dcc_support_swizzle()
784 unsigned int *bytes_per_element) in hubbub1_dcc_support_pixel_format() argument
790 *bytes_per_element = 2; in hubbub1_dcc_support_pixel_format()
796 *bytes_per_element = 4; in hubbub1_dcc_support_pixel_format()
801 *bytes_per_element = 8; in hubbub1_dcc_support_pixel_format()
[all …]
/Linux-v5.4/drivers/gpu/drm/amd/display/dc/dml/
Ddml1_display_rq_dlg_calc.c80 unsigned int bytes_per_element) in get_blk256_size() argument
82 if (bytes_per_element == 1) { in get_blk256_size()
85 } else if (bytes_per_element == 2) { in get_blk256_size()
88 } else if (bytes_per_element == 4) { in get_blk256_size()
91 } else if (bytes_per_element == 8) { in get_blk256_size()
379 unsigned int bytes_per_element = get_bytes_per_element( in dml1_rq_dlg_get_row_heights() local
382 unsigned int log2_bytes_per_element = dml_log2(bytes_per_element); in dml1_rq_dlg_get_row_heights()
411 get_blk256_size(&blk256_width, &blk256_height, bytes_per_element); in dml1_rq_dlg_get_row_heights()
529 if (!surf_vert && vp_width > (2560 + 16) && bytes_per_element >= 4 && log2_vmpg_bytes == 12 in dml1_rq_dlg_get_row_heights()
552 unsigned int bytes_per_element; in get_surf_rq_param() local
[all …]
/Linux-v5.4/drivers/gpu/drm/amd/display/dc/inc/hw/
Ddchubbub.h126 unsigned int bytes_per_element,
132 unsigned int *bytes_per_element);
/Linux-v5.4/drivers/gpu/drm/amd/display/dc/dml/dcn20/
Ddisplay_rq_dlg_calc_20.c333 unsigned int bytes_per_element; in get_meta_and_pte_attr() local
412 bytes_per_element = bytes_per_element_y; in get_meta_and_pte_attr()
416 bytes_per_element = bytes_per_element_c; in get_meta_and_pte_attr()
419 log2_bytes_per_element = dml_log2(bytes_per_element); in get_meta_and_pte_attr()
459 * bytes_per_element; in get_meta_and_pte_attr()
462 * bytes_per_element; in get_meta_and_pte_attr()
515 meta_blk_width = meta_blk_bytes * 256 / bytes_per_element / meta_blk_height; in get_meta_and_pte_attr()
518 * bytes_per_element / 256; in get_meta_and_pte_attr()
593 / bytes_per_element, in get_meta_and_pte_attr()
Ddisplay_rq_dlg_calc_20v2.c333 unsigned int bytes_per_element; in get_meta_and_pte_attr() local
412 bytes_per_element = bytes_per_element_y; in get_meta_and_pte_attr()
416 bytes_per_element = bytes_per_element_c; in get_meta_and_pte_attr()
419 log2_bytes_per_element = dml_log2(bytes_per_element); in get_meta_and_pte_attr()
459 * bytes_per_element; in get_meta_and_pte_attr()
462 * bytes_per_element; in get_meta_and_pte_attr()
515 meta_blk_width = meta_blk_bytes * 256 / bytes_per_element / meta_blk_height; in get_meta_and_pte_attr()
518 * bytes_per_element / 256; in get_meta_and_pte_attr()
593 / bytes_per_element, in get_meta_and_pte_attr()
/Linux-v5.4/drivers/gpu/drm/amd/display/dc/dml/dcn21/
Ddisplay_rq_dlg_calc_21.c322 unsigned int bytes_per_element; in get_meta_and_pte_attr() local
405 bytes_per_element = bytes_per_element_y; in get_meta_and_pte_attr()
409 bytes_per_element = bytes_per_element_c; in get_meta_and_pte_attr()
412 log2_bytes_per_element = dml_log2(bytes_per_element); in get_meta_and_pte_attr()
454 * bytes_per_element; in get_meta_and_pte_attr()
457 * bytes_per_element; in get_meta_and_pte_attr()
510 meta_blk_width = meta_blk_bytes * 256 / bytes_per_element / meta_blk_height; in get_meta_and_pte_attr()
513 + meta_blk_height) * bytes_per_element / 256; in get_meta_and_pte_attr()
595 / bytes_per_element, in get_meta_and_pte_attr()